With its long, varied history and rich culture, Harlem is as well-known as the city itself. Settlers first arrived to the area in 1637; Harlem was officially incorporated in 1660. Harlem has gone through many transformations over the centuries – it was burned completely to the ground by British soldiers during the American Revolution, experienced an economic boom in the late 1800s, suffered during the Great Depression, and most recently became one of Manhattan’s trendiest neighborhoods.
Historic landmarks are everywhere in Harlem. The famous Apollo Theater was built around 1913 and hosted Showtime at the Apollo, a variety show that aired from 1987 to 2008. The Cotton Club, where Duke Ellington performed, was a popular nightclub from the early 1920s until around 1940. Other fascinating locations include the Hamilton Grange National Memorial, Minton’s Playhouse, and the James Bailey House.

Promedios de Alquiler
El alquiler medio en el vecindario de Harlem en New York, NY es de $1,460, pero los alquileres varían entre $1,263 y $2,481, dependiendo del estilo de la vivienda.
¿Buscas un apartamento estudio en el vecindario de Harlem? Lo que puedes esperar pagar es alrededor de $1,263 por mes.
El alquiler de un apartamento de Una habitacion en Harlem es de aproximadamente $1,460 por mes.
Harlem tiene apartamentos de dos habitaciones que se alquilan por alrededor de $1,676 por mes.
El alquiler de apartamentos de Tres habitaciones en Harlem generalmente cuesta alrededor de $2,481 por mes.
